Output c61a9e2bafe3770593933c2f461a1be1a8f4dbc890a18ba191e6daebced33bac:6

value
3510180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12c55950a3b17a9a9cb8514e796c5ff917a4d51a OP_EQUAL
address
33QGW39CqJ89RbPZ42u57gCpMgtw2rv3gh
transaction
c61a9e2bafe3770593933c2f461a1be1a8f4dbc890a18ba191e6daebced33bac
confirmations
326969
spent
true